    Abstract: A system comprises data processing hardware and memory hardware. The memory hardware is in communication with the data processing hardware, and stores instructions that, when executed on the data processing hardware, cause the data processing hardware to perform a plurality of operations. In some examples, one of the operations may include receiving instance management configuration data for a single-tenant software-as-a-service (SaaS) application. Another operation may include further include receiving an image of the single-tenant SaaS application. Yet another operation can include generating, by the control plane manager, a control plane based on the instance management configuration data. The control plane is configured to create multiple instances of the single-tenant SaaS application based on the received image, and to manage the instances of the single-tenant SaaS application based on the received instance management configuration data.

    Abstract: A bearing (1) is provided, comprising an inner sleeve (6), an outer sleeve (2), and an elastomer body (24), which resiliently interconnects the inner sleeve (6) and the outer sleeve (2), wherein the outer sleeve (2) comprises a circumferential portion (8) and at least one deformation portion (10) that is recessed radially inwards from the circumferential portion (8), and wherein the deformation portion (10) comprises a support-surface portion (12) arranged so as to be offset radially inwards relative to the circumferential portion (8) of the outer sleeve (2), wherein the support-surface portion (12) extends substantially perpendicularly to the radial direction (Ra). A method for producing a bearing is also provided.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a module for operating at least one illuminant, preferably at least one LED, said module having at least one electrically insulating barrier, which separates a primary side that can be supplied, originating from a mains voltage, from a secondary side of the module, from which the at least one illuminant can preferably be supplied. A secondary-side passive circuit is provided, which is connected in a supply path to a primary-side control circuit across the barrier via a galvanically isolated converter. The primary-side control circuit is designed to apply a test signal with predetermined temporal development to the secondary-side passive circuit (via the converter) and simultaneously to monitor a measurement signal generated thereby on the secondary side and fed back into the supply path, more particularly to monitor an increase of current in the converter.

    Abstract: Device for a photochemical process includes a reactor. A reaction medium is contained in the reactor and is guided in the reactor in a meandering manner. At least one reactor element is arranged in the reactor through which the reaction medium flows. A light-conducting liquid is utilized. The at least one reactor element comprises one of pipes connected at a bottom and being arranged vertically, pipes connected at a bottom and being inclined at an angle relative to a vertical plane, chambers connected at a bottom and being arranged vertically, and chambers connected at a bottom and being inclined at an angle relative to a vertical plane. The reaction medium is introduced into the reactor and removed therefrom over an upper reaction medium surface and without pressure and freely to the atmosphere such that the flow of the reaction medium is stress-free for micro-organisms disposed therein.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a device for a photochemical process, such as a photocatalytic and/or a photosynthetic process, especially for the cultivation and production or hydrocultivation of preferably phototrophic micro-organisms. A reactor, especially a bioreactor, is provided, and a reaction medium, for example an aqueous solution or a suspension, is guided in the reactor in a meandering manner. The reactor through which the reaction medium (6) flows consists of at least one reactor element (2) comprising two interconnected pipes (3) or chambers (8) that are vertical or inclined at an angle. The reaction medium (6) is introduced into the reactor and released therefrom, over the upper reaction medium surface, preferably continuously, without pressure and freely to the atmosphere. As a result of the hydrostatic pressure and level compensation, the flow of the reaction medium (6) is stress-free for the micro-organisms.

    Abstract: A circuit and a method of examining in a microprocessor a section of a first range of values and a second range of values each comprising a lower boundary value and an upper boundary value is disclosed. The method includes examining whether a value of the first range of values is equal to or greater than the lower boundary value of the second range of values, and examining whether the lower boundary value of the first range of values is smaller than or equal to the upper boundary value of the second range of values.

    Abstract: The invention in directed to a bearing to damp oscillatory masses and includes a rubber-elastic support body, a receiving device mounted at and/or in the support device and connecting the bearing to the oscillatory mass, and a housing frictionally bracing the support body against a mount. The support body is fitted in such manner with at least one clearance extending substantially in the axial direction of the support body that when the bearing is loaded statically, the outer walls of the clearance are mutually apart.

    Abstract: A method and apparatus for animating motor-driven puppets includes drive units for individual parts or segments of the puppets, a manual input control system for controlling the drive units and generating control signals, and a computer having a memory in which the control signals can be stored for controlling the drive units. Further sub-control signals are superimposed on the control signals for modifying them in order to refine the movements and expressions of the puppet and to generate automatically controlled sequences of movements which form expressions and lifelike behaviors. Certain behaviors and expressions can be pre-stored for superpositioning on the movements of the puppet during a performance.

    Abstract: Absorbers for rotating shafts, particularly for universal-joint propeller shafts in motor vehicle construction, are formed with a segmented elastomer ring interconnecting an outer inertia ring and an inner hub ring. The inertia ring is connected to the hub ring with two to six connecting links made of elastic material which, in axial cross-section, primarily have the outer contour of a radially aligned and tangentially constricting "X". Surface complementary buffer webs are placed between the connecting links and form a comparatively close equidistant parting gap in relation to the neighboring connecting links and to the opposing surface of the hub ring.
